coronavirus tests in the province, which has increased wait times for appointments and results, according to Alberta Health Services (AHS).“We are experiencing some challenges with meeting the surge in demand for testing appointments, which in turn is impacting how many tests are completed on a daily basis,” AHS said in a statement to Global News on Wednesday.
